Yohan Blake’s Sprinting Technique

Blake’s sprinting technique is characterized by his powerful stride, excellent acceleration, and efficient biomechanics. He maintains a high cadence and uses a strong arm drive to propel himself forward. His posture is upright during the initial phase, then slightly leans forward as he reaches top speed.

One of Blake’s notable traits is his quick reaction time out of the blocks, which gives him an early advantage. His stride length is optimized for maximum speed without sacrificing cadence, allowing him to sustain high velocities during the race.

Comparison with Peers

Usain Bolt

Usain Bolt, the world record holder, employs a relaxed but powerful sprinting style. His longer stride and remarkable top-end speed distinguish him from Blake. Bolt’s technique emphasizes efficiency and energy conservation at high speeds.

Justin Gatlin

Justin Gatlin’s approach features a rapid cadence and aggressive arm movement. His technique focuses on explosive starts and maintaining acceleration through the mid-race. Gatlin’s stride is slightly shorter but highly effective for his racing style.
